Job Description:
Salesforce Developer
Responsible for the research, design, development, analysis, testing, and implementation of CRM software application systems.
Maintains good working relationships with clients and staff. Writes and maintains complete documentation.
Supports team members and ensures established goals and deadlines are met. Keeps management informed of status and significant problems.
· Develop web applications and web services using Salesforce, Apex, Lightning, SOQL, Visualforce or similar experience using other web development technologies such as Java, SOAP, REST, and XML
· Manage multiple tasks and responsibilities in high-pressure environments; excelling at pinpointing and resolving problems in early project stages to avoid cost/time expenses
· Deliver high quality projects on time, through ability to design architecture, write high quality code, and execute effective unit tests
· Optimize performance tuning for high utilization 24x7 access
· Integrate third party products with existing infrastructure
· Excellent verbal and written communication skills and the ability to work equally well in self-managed and team-based Agile projects.
· Work with internal customers to gather business processes and project requirements
· Researches, designs, and develops computer software systems, in conjunction with hardware product development applying principles and techniques of computer science, engineering, and mathematical analysis.
· Analyzes software requirements to determine feasibility of design within time and cost constraints.
· Consults with hardware engineers and other engineering staff to evaluate interface between hardware and software, and operational and performance requirements of overall system.
· Formulates and designs software system, using scientific analysis and mathematical models to predict and measure outcome and consequences of design.
· Develops and directs software system testing procedures, programming, and documentation.
· Ensures work area is clean, secure, and well maintained.
· Performs miscellaneous projects as assigned.
· Updates technical skills as required.
Required Skills:
- Preferably 10+ years of experience with a focus on admin experience and experience with Salesforce Integrations.
- Some preferred technologies would be: Apex, Lightning, VisualForce
· Salesforce.com, Visualforce, Apex, SOQL, Multi-tier architectures
· Experience with Web Services development: REST/SOAP/SOA/XML/HTML
· XHTML, CSS, JQuery, JavaScript or other Web 2.0 language experience
· Good understanding of issue troubleshooting and performance tuning
· Commitment to quality through the ability to translate complex technical requirements into functional software using best practices to write high quality code
· Excellent verbal and written communication skills
· Working equally well in self-managed and team-based Agile projects and the ability to provide technical guidance and leadership to other team members
Preferred Skills:
· Jira
· Agile/Scrum project development
· Technical Certification
· Application Integration with legacy systems
· SQL
· Oracle or other database interface
